Endive and Walnut Appetizers
DESCRIPTION
These leafy green specialties serve as a sophisticated appetizer when topped with California walnuts. Opt for a creamy white bean spread that’s high in flavor and low in saturated fat – a great way to start a special evening.
Ingredients
- 1 (15-ounce) can cannellini beans, rinsed, drained
- 2 cloves garlic
- 2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
- 2 tablespoons lemon juice, fresh
- 1/4 cups basil leaves, fresh, torn
- 30 Belgian endive leaves
- 1/4 cup California walnuts, toasted, chopped
- 1/4 cup red bell pepper, chopped
Preparation
- Puree beans, garlic, olive oil and lemon juice in a blender or food processor until smooth.
- Add basil and pulse on and off until basil is finely chopped. (May be made a couple days ahead and refrigerated until ready to serve.)
- Spoon equal amounts into endive leaves and top with walnuts and bell pepper.
